SB3273 amends the Public Utilities Act to revise net metering rules for renewable energy projects in Illinois. It sets forth procedures for processing interconnection requests from applicants for distributed renewable generation projects on public school land. The bill requires electric utilities to provide credits for electricity produced by eligible projects and outlines billing procedures for net metering credits. It also establishes an Interconnection Working Group to address issues related to interconnection and metering, including cost, transparency, and procedural barriers.
